- The distance between Stephenville, Nf, Canada and Spencer, Wv, Usa is approximately 2,080 km or 1,292 mi.
- To reach Stephenville, Nf in this distance one would set out from Spencer, Wv bearing 52.1°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Stephenville, Nf bearing 67.7° or ENE .
- Stephenville, Nf has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Spencer, Wv has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- The annual average temperature is 6.7 °C (12.1°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 1.1 °C (2°F) less in Stephenville, Nf. The continentality subtype is subcontinental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 175 mm (6.9 in) more which is equivalent to 175 l/m² (4.29 US gal/ft²) or 1,750,000 l/ha (187,087 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/6 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 9.5° lower in Stephenville, Nf than in Spencer, Wv.
